What has more protein chicken or steak

Beef has a little more protein (9%) than chicken by weight – beef has 25.4g of protein per 100 grams and chicken has 23.3g of protein.

Is steak or chicken better for you?

In general, red meats (such as beef, pork and lamb) have more saturated fat than skinless chicken, fish and plant proteins. Saturated fats can raise your blood cholesterol and increase your risk of heart disease. If you eat poultry, pork, beef or other meats, choose lean meat, skinless poultry, and unprocessed forms.

What's the worst meat to eat?

Avoid processed meats Finally, health experts say to stay away from processed meats, which are generally considered to be unhealthy. These include any meat that has been smoked, salted, cured, dried, or canned. Compared to fresh meat, processed meats are high in sodium and can have double the amount of nitrates.

What's the healthiest meat to eat?

Liver. Liver, particularly beef liver, is one of the most nutritious meats you can eat. It’s a great source of high-quality protein; vitamins A, B12, B6; folic acid; iron; zinc; and essential amino acids.

What plant based food has the most protein?

Quinoa is probably the most notable protein-rich grain (which is ironic, since it’s actually a seed), but other whole grains supply protein as well. You’ll find about 6 grams of protein in a cup of cooked millet or bulgur, and about 7 grams in the same amount of wild rice; for reference, quinoa has 8 grams per cup.

Is chicken high in protein?

Chicken is one of the most commonly consumed high protein foods. The breast is the leanest part. Three ounces (85 grams) of roasted, skinless chicken breast will provide you about 27 grams of protein and 140 calories ( 4 ). Some studies show that eating chicken on a high protein diet can help you lose weight.

Which has more protein chicken or egg?

Eggs and chicken are both high-quality animal protein sources, with a high Biological Value (BV). The main factor separating them is that chicken — particular skinned chicken breast — is a much more protein-dense food, whereas eggs are more of a “complete” food, containing plenty of fat as well.
